Propulsion Analysis Engineer

Elche, Valencian Community, Spain

Stage Analyst, in charge of the fluid and thermal analysis of the launcher stages using EcosimPro software. Among the principal duties, to perform simulations at a system level and develop the launcher pressurization system of the propellant tanks for the mission. I have also performed thermal analysis on the cryogenic tanks, allowing to dimension the liquid heating and its boiling for the venting system. As a stage analyst, I do also work on the definition of the main subsystems that conform the stage, as the RCS, the high pressure vessels, the tank venting systems, the pressurization system, or the main stage feed lines.

Fluidic Ground Segment Engineer

Paris, Île-De-France, France

Completed a 5-month internship as part of my final MSc thesis in Astronautics and Space Engineering.During this experience, I conducted fluid modeling of the ground segment using Ecosimpro and Matlab software. The primary focus of my work was to extract crucial information regarding the launcher's filling sequence in order to predict performance and optimize all operations. To achieve this, I performed transient simulations in the Ecosimpro software to predict key variables related to the launcher's tank cooling, filling, boil-off, and pressurization processes.This internship provided me with valuable experience in handling cryogenic fluids and familiarized me with the tank filling procedures and operations. Additionally, I received official Ecosimpro software training from Empresarios Reunidos.

Propulsion Systems Engineer

Bilbao-Bilbo, País Vasco / Euskadi, España

Intership completed in collaboration with BiSKY Team student association with the objective of developing a preliminary design for a 5.5 kN thrust hybrid rocket motor.During this experience, I began by dimensioning the three main components of the engine to meet the thrust and test-stand requirements: the Engine Injector, Nozzle, and fuel grain main dimensions. Based on the previous engine designs from BiSKY Team, a new iteration of the CAD design was performed to incorporate the new calculations.A Computational Fluid Dynamics (CFD) model of the combustion was also created to calculate and visualize the internal behavior of the motor, as well as the heating of the components due to the hot gases flowing through them. Finite Element Method (FEM) calculations for the two primary engine subsystems (pre and post-combustion chambers) were conducted to predict the thermal and mechanical loads on these key components. Using the information from the CFD and FEM calculations, a new iteration of the CAD design was executed to simplify the system and create a more robust engine design capable of withstanding greater thermal and mechanical loads.Finally, a detailed study was conducted to select the most suitable bolted joints and design the O-Ring grooves to ensure the engine's proper sealing.

Propulsion Team Member

Bilbao, País Vasco / Euskadi, España

Worked in the development of two hybrid rocket motors. The first version was a 50 N hybrid rocket motor that we successfully manufactured and tested. I was involved in the development of various components, including the injector, the oxidizer feeding system, and the composition and manufacture of the fuel grain.Subsequently, I worked on the second version of the engine with a 5 kN thrust. My responsibilities included dimensioning and designing the feeding system by selecting the essential elements required for the system. I also contributed to the development of Computational Fluid Dynamics (CFD) calculations to analyze the combustion process within the engine. This allowed us to obtain key parameters such as pressure and temperature profiles inside the combustion chamber, enabling us to predict the engine's performance.Additionally, for my final degree thesis, I conducted a research on CFD of the liquid oxidizer injection inside the combustion chamber. This liquid suffers an atomization and evaporation due to the hot gas environment before combustion occurred with the stored fuel inside the chamber.
